What are the main concepts and ideas discussed in the bitcoin white paper?

- Riddhi PandeyAug 21, 2022 · 3 years agoThe bitcoin white paper, written by Satoshi Nakamoto, introduced the concept of a decentralized digital currency. It discussed the idea of using a peer-to-peer network to facilitate transactions without the need for a central authority. The white paper also introduced the concept of blockchain technology, which is the underlying technology behind bitcoin and many other cryptocurrencies. It explained how transactions are verified and recorded on the blockchain, ensuring transparency and security. Overall, the white paper laid the foundation for the development of bitcoin and revolutionized the world of finance and technology.
- Happy BiswasFeb 27, 2025 · 5 months agoThe main concepts and ideas discussed in the bitcoin white paper include decentralization, peer-to-peer transactions, blockchain technology, and digital signatures. Decentralization refers to the absence of a central authority or intermediary in the bitcoin network, allowing users to transact directly with each other. Peer-to-peer transactions enable users to send and receive bitcoins without the need for a trusted third party. Blockchain technology is the distributed ledger that records all bitcoin transactions, ensuring transparency and immutability. Digital signatures provide security and authentication for transactions, ensuring that only the rightful owner of the bitcoins can transfer them. These concepts and ideas form the basis of the bitcoin system and have paved the way for the development of other cryptocurrencies and blockchain applications.
- Neeraj ChauhanAug 09, 2022 · 3 years agoIn the bitcoin white paper, Satoshi Nakamoto proposed a digital currency system that operates on a decentralized network. The main concepts and ideas discussed include the use of cryptographic proof to verify transactions, the elimination of the need for trusted intermediaries, and the creation of a transparent and secure system for transferring value. The white paper also introduced the concept of mining, where participants in the network compete to solve complex mathematical problems to validate transactions and add them to the blockchain. This incentivizes participants to contribute computing power to the network and maintain its security. The bitcoin white paper laid the foundation for the development of a new financial system that is not controlled by any central authority and has the potential to disrupt traditional financial institutions.
